Overview

The Dell Latitude 9430 is a versatile 2-in-1 computer designed for productivity and flexibility, offering various modes of use to adapt to different scenarios. This device is part of Dell's Latitude series, known for its business-oriented features, robust build quality, and comprehensive support.

Function Description:

The Latitude 9430 serves as a high-performance laptop and a flexible tablet, catering to a wide range of computing needs. It is equipped with a powerful processor and ample memory to handle demanding applications and multitasking efficiently. The device supports various operating systems, including Windows 11 Home, Windows 11 Pro, Windows 10 Home, Windows 11 Pro (downgrade to Windows 10), and Ubuntu 20.04 LTS, providing users with choice and compatibility.

Connectivity is a key aspect of the Latitude 9430. It features multiple external ports, including a USB 3.1 Gen 1 port with PowerShare, two Thunderbolt 4 ports with DisplayPort Alt Mode/USB4/Power Delivery, a universal audio port, an HDMI 2.0 port, and a microSD-card slot. These ports allow for seamless connection to peripherals, external displays, and storage devices. For wireless connectivity, the device includes an on-board Wi-Fi and Bluetooth module, supporting various Wi-Fi standards (802.11a/b/g, Wi-Fi 4, Wi-Fi 5, Wi-Fi 6E) and Bluetooth 5.2. Additionally, a WWAN module is available for mobile broadband connectivity, ensuring users can stay connected on the go.

The device incorporates a high-quality display, available in both Full High Definition (FHD+) and Quad High Definition (QHD+) options, both featuring low blue light technology for reduced eye strain. The display offers wide viewing angles and high brightness, making it suitable for various lighting conditions. For audio, the Latitude 9430 is equipped with a Realtek ALC711-CG audio controller, supporting 24-bit DAC and ADC, and features four internal speakers with a Realtek ALC1319D amplifier, delivering clear and immersive sound. Quad-array microphones are integrated for enhanced audio input during calls or recordings.

Security is paramount in the Latitude 9430, with several hardware security features. These include NIST 800-147 protocol compliance, a Trusted Platform Module (TPM) 2.0 FIPS-140-2 Certified/TCG Certified, and an optional Touch Fingerprint Reader integrated into the power button with Control Vault 3.0 Advanced Authentication. The device also supports Face IR camera for Windows Hello compliant authentication, with both ExpressSign-in 1.0 (Proximity Sensor) and ExpressSign-in 2.0 (Camera Sensing) options. Intel vPro Technology is available as an option, further enhancing security and manageability.

Usage Features:

The Latitude 9430 is designed for intuitive and adaptable use. Its 2-in-1 form factor allows it to seamlessly transition between Notebook, Tablet, Stand, and Tent modes, providing flexibility for different tasks and environments.

  • Notebook Mode: This is the traditional laptop configuration, ideal for typing, coding, and general productivity tasks. The backlit keyboard and clickpad offer a comfortable and efficient input experience. Keyboard shortcuts are available for quick access to various functions, such as volume control, screen brightness adjustment, and camera disable. Users can also define the primary behavior of function keys (F1-F12) through the BIOS setup program.
  • Tablet Mode: By folding the display back, the device transforms into a tablet, perfect for touch-based interactions, drawing, or presenting. The optional fingerprint reader provides convenient and secure login.
  • Stand Mode: This mode positions the display upright with the keyboard acting as a base, suitable for watching videos, presentations, or video conferencing without the keyboard being in the way.
  • Tent Mode: Similar to stand mode, tent mode allows for stable viewing in confined spaces, making it ideal for entertainment or collaborative work.

The power button, with an optional integrated fingerprint reader, provides quick and secure access to the system. The battery charge and status light offers visual cues about the device's power state and battery level, indicating whether it's fully charged, charging, or low on battery.

Dell provides several pre-installed applications to enhance the user experience. Dell Product Registration helps users register their device, while Dell Help & Support offers access to assistance resources. SupportAssist is a smart technology that optimizes system performance, detects issues, removes viruses, and notifies users about system updates. Dell Update ensures the device has the latest drivers and critical fixes, and Dell Digital Delivery allows users to download purchased software applications not preinstalled on the computer.

Maintenance Features:

Maintaining the Latitude 9430 involves utilizing Dell's support resources and adhering to recommended operating practices.

  • Self-Help Resources: Dell offers extensive self-help resources, including information on Dell products and services, the My Dell app, and a comprehensive knowledge base. Users can find solutions, diagnostics, drivers, and downloads through www.dell.com/support. The knowledge base contains articles covering a variety of computer concerns, accessible by searching keywords, topics, or model numbers.
  • Contact Support: For direct assistance, users can contact Dell Support for sales, technical support, or customer service issues via www.dell.com/contactdell. The device's unique Service Tag or Express Service Code is crucial for accessing relevant support resources and warranty information.
  • Battery Management: Dell recommends regularly charging the battery for optimal power consumption. The Dell Power Manager application allows users to control charging time, duration, and start/end times, helping to prolong battery life. If the battery is completely depleted, connecting the power adapter and restarting the computer is advised to reduce power consumption.
  • Operating Environment: The Latitude 9430 is designed to operate within specific temperature and humidity ranges. Users should ensure the device is used and stored within these recommended ranges to prevent potential performance issues or damage to components. The operating temperature range is 0°C to 40°C (32°F to 104°F), and the storage temperature range is -40°C to 70°C (-40°F to 140°F). Relative humidity should be between 10% to 90% (non-condensing) for operating and 0% to 95% (non-condensing) for storage.
  • Updates: Regularly using Dell Update ensures the computer receives critical fixes and the latest device drivers, which are essential for maintaining system stability, security, and performance.
  • Security Lock: The chassis includes a wedge-shaped security lock slot, allowing users to secure the device physically, deterring theft in public or shared environments.

Dell Latitude 9430 Specifications

General IconGeneral
RAMUp to 32GB LPDDR5
Operating SystemWindows 11 Pro
Processor12th Generation Intel Core i5/i7
Display14-inch FHD+ (1920 x 1200)
StorageUp to 1TB PCIe NVMe SSD
GraphicsIntel Iris Xe Graphics
WeightStarting at 1.27 kg (2.8 lbs)
Battery60 Whr
Ports2 x Thunderbolt 4, 1 x HDMI 2.0, 1 x headphone/mic combo, 1 x microSD card reader
ConnectivityWi-Fi 6E, Bluetooth 5.2
WebcamFHD IR Camera
SecurityFingerprint Reader, IR Camera for Windows Hello, TPM 2.0
